A solid right pyramid has a regular hexagonal base with an area of 7.4 units2. Answer: Second option.Step-by-step explanation: You need to use the following formula: [tex]V=\frac{1}{3}Bh[/tex] Where "B" is the area of its base and "h" is the height. According to the data given in the exercise, you know that: [tex]B=7.4 units^2\\\\h=6\ units[/tex] Therefore, knowing this values, you can substitute them into the formula shown before and then evaluate, in order to calculate the volume of thi right pyramid whose base is a regular hexagon. Then, you get: [tex]V=\frac{1}{3}(7.4 units^2)(6\ units)\\\\V=14.8\ units^3[/tex]
